Subject: Replacement lock — vault safe B

Dispatch — the new Corvale rotary lock for the records vault safe ships from Ashfen Works tomorrow. One sealed case, tamper strips on both latches. Do not sign if strips are broken. The fitter from Ashfen arrives separately Thursday; the case must not be opened before then. Log arrival time in the vault book and notify Records immediately. The courier releases the case only per the hand-over instruction below.

drop instructions, bahif-bahip: the norax feniel courier leaves the drumir kaseth rusir ledger at gate 1983 under passcode 849948

### Key Ceremony Checklist — Item 7: Eventspire Schema Registry

Verify both custodians are present. Confirm the Eventspire schema registry signing key has been rotated and the old key revoked in all three regions. Check that producers validate against the new key before consumers switch. Record serials in the ceremony log. If the registry HSM prompts for manual unseal during rotation, provide the recovery passphrase below.

strongbox words: oliael-gilax-lamael

Quarterly Planning Note — Reseller Programme

Branch managers: the Tideway reseller programme enters phase two this quarter. Expect partner-referred orders to route through your branches starting mid-quarter; stock allocations have been adjusted accordingly. Training packs for partner-facing staff ship next week. Please confirm headcount coverage for onboarding sessions. Direction on territory assignments and the commercial reasoning behind them is given in the note below.

board note of tawip-fajop: Lamwynix Holdings is in early talks to buy Tammirax Works for about $473.8 million. The Istax launch date is November 23, and nothing goes to the press before then. Legal wants the Aldielek Partners term sheet countersigned before May 19.

## Building Access — Spares Room (Hullbrook Annex)

Contractors: the spare hardware room is down the east corridor on the ground floor, third door on the left. Sign in at the front desk first and grab a visitor lanyard. Anything you take out, jot it in the blue logbook — yes, even the little stuff. The door self-locks, so don't wedge it. To get in, punch in the code below.

staff pass of hagug-taguf = bdg-HJ-9